Top PCB Component Suppliers for Prototyping
When sourcing components for prototyping, partnering with reliable PCB manufacturing companies ensures you avoid delays and quality inconsistencies. Leading suppliers like Digi-Key Electronics, Mouser Electronics, and LCSC offer extensive inventories of verified parts, from resistors to specialized ICs, tailored for rapid iteration. These vendors balance PCB manufacturing cost efficiency with robust quality controls, critical for minimizing design rework.
For example, JLCPCB provides integrated solutions, combining PCB manufacturing services with component sourcing—ideal for streamlining workflows. Below is a comparison of key features across top suppliers:
| Supplier | Lead Time | Minimum Order | Bulk Discounts | Quality Certifications |
|---|---|---|---|---|
| Digi-Key | 24-48 hrs | 1 unit | Tiered pricing | ISO 9001 |
| Mouser Electronics | 48-72 hrs | 1 unit | Volume deals | AS9100D |
| LCSC | 5-7 days | 10 units | Seasonal offers | ISO 14001 |

How to Choose Reliable PCB Suppliers
When selecting PCB manufacturing partners, start by verifying their certifications—ISO 9001 or IPC standards signal adherence to industry benchmarks. Look for PCB manufacturing companies with proven experience in prototyping, as this ensures they understand the precision required for low-volume production. Quality assurance protocols like automated optical inspection (AOI) and X-ray testing are non-negotiables to avoid defects early in your design cycle.
Next, evaluate their transparency around PCB manufacturing cost structures. Reliable suppliers provide detailed breakdowns, including material grades, layer counts, and lead times. Don’t overlook scalability: even if you’re prototyping now, confirm they can support bulk orders without compromising turnaround times as your PCB manufacturing business grows.
Check client reviews and request sample boards to assess consistency. Suppliers offering design-for-manufacturability (DFM) feedback demonstrate proactive collaboration, reducing revisions. Finally, compare warranty policies and return processes—these reflect confidence in their workmanship. By prioritizing technical expertise, clear communication, and scalable solutions, you’ll build partnerships that streamline both prototyping and future production phases.

Comparing PCB Vendor Quality Assurance
When evaluating PCB manufacturing companies, quality assurance should be your top priority. Reputable suppliers typically adhere to certifications like ISO 9001 or IPC-A-610, which validate their commitment to consistent PCB manufacturing standards. You’ll want to verify whether vendors conduct automated optical inspections (AOI) or X-ray testing to detect hidden defects in multilayer boards—a critical step for avoiding prototyping delays.
Cost is often a deciding factor, but balancing PCB manufacturing cost with quality requires scrutiny. Some suppliers offer lower prices by compromising on material grades or testing protocols, risking functionality in later stages. Instead, prioritize vendors that provide transparent breakdowns of their PCB manufacturing business processes, including material sourcing and defect-resolution policies.
Another consideration is scalability. While prototyping demands precision, future bulk orders need suppliers capable of maintaining quality at higher volumes. Look for companies offering traceability reports or lot-specific certifications—these ensure consistency, whether you’re ordering 10 units or 10,000. By aligning quality benchmarks with your project’s lifecycle, you mitigate risks in both prototyping and full-scale production.
